About this color

Reef sits at 105° on the color wheel with 94% saturation and 80% lightness, placing it in the green segment of the spectrum. With saturation at 94%, this is a high-chroma color: the kind that anchors palettes and demands considered placement. The elevated lightness keeps it airy and open, well-suited to large surface areas without visual weight.

In digital environments, Reef is rendered as rgb(180, 252, 156), where the green channel leads at 252, producing a distinctly green-dominant tone. High saturation at this lightness produces strong contrast against white — effective for CTAs, badges, and elements that need to stop the eye.

For print, Reef translates to a CMYK breakdown of 29C 0M 38Y 1K. With almost no black ink (1%), this color is built almost entirely from process inks: 29% cyan, 38% yellow. This profile tends toward vibrancy in print, though ink density limits on press may affect saturation on coated versus uncoated stock.
